Maria Elisa de Paula Eduardo Garavello

CV Lattes ORCID


Universidade de São Paulo (USP). Escola Superior de Agricultura Luiz de Queiroz (ESALQ)  (Institutional affiliation from the last research proposal)
Birthplace: Brazil

Master´s Degree in Rural Sociology from the Luiz de Queiroz College of Agriculture University of São Paulo, PhD in Social Anthropology from the Faculty of Philosophy, Letters and Human Sciences/USP, Associate Professor 2 at ESALQ/USP, currently Senior Professor at the same institution. It is linked to the Interunit Graduate Program in Applied Ecology-ESALQ / CENA at the University of São Paulo. In this Program, she advises masters and doctorates in the area of Environment and Society. It focuses on traditional and/or local communities such as quilombolas, riverside dwellers, settlers and indigenous societies, their challenges, problems and conflicts in their relationship with broader society. with emphasis on food security and sovereignty, sustainability and autonomy, public policies and development, water security. She has participated in interdisciplinary projects, seeking the theoretical and methodological interface between social and natural sciences, in processes that involve collaborative governance in socio-environmental issues. She has carried out extension work with rural communities, using local resources, particularly handicrafts with banana tree fibers, aiming at alternative occupations and income.
